Safe Composite Fillings

The traditional silver fillings of days past stand out from the rest of your teeth. They’re not aesthetically pleasing, and they contain small amounts of mercury. Using these metal materials requires that more of the tooth structure is removed than with tooth-coloured, composite fillings. Furthermore, when hot or cold touches the metal, it contracts and expands, which in turn can weaken the tooth around the filling.

White fillings are bonded directly to the tooth, so they are less invasive. With a variety of colours available, we can select the shade that matches your smile.

Do I need to get a filling if I have a cavity?

It’s not possible for tooth decay to go away. We recommend that you have it treated straightaway, as it can spread just like a normal infection, affecting neighbouring teeth and leading to possible tooth loss. By getting prompt attention, you will likely require a small filling.

What are the signs that I have a cavity?

The symptoms you may experience include:

  • A visible hole or dark spot on the tooth
  • A rough area you can feel with your tongue
  • Sensitivity when chewing
